Factors Influencing Shipping Container Costs
Container Type: There are a number of types of shipping containers, varying from standard dry containers to specialized containers like refrigerated systems and open-top containers. The type you pick significantly impacts the general price.
Condition: Shipping containers are often available in three conditions: new, used, and refurbished. New containers are the most costly, while used ones can vary commonly in price depending upon their condition and age.
Size: Shipping containers come mostly in 2 basic sizes-- 20-foot and 40-foot. The size influences the cost, with larger containers normally being more costly.
Supply and Demand: Shipping container expenses can change based upon market characteristics. Financial elements, seasonal demand, and worldwide trade patterns can cause rate variations.
Area: The cost of shipping containers can differ considerably based upon geographical location. Areas with greater need might see inflated prices.
Additional Modifications: If you're thinking about modifying a container for particular uses, such as adding windows, insulation, or other improvements, these aspects will also affect the general cost.

While the initial purchase or rental cost of shipping containers is a significant aspect, numerous extra expenses need to be taken into consideration:
Transportation Fees: The cost to transport the container from the dealer to your preferred area can differ based upon range and logistics.
Rental Costs: If you're wanting to rent a shipping container, prices can range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 300 per month based upon size and condition.
Modifications: Customizing a container for storage, housing, or business use can include anywhere from a few hundred to numerous thousand dollars to your overall investment.
Insurance: Shipping insurance coverage for your container can range from 1% to 5% of the item's worth, depending upon the contents being delivered.
Maintenance: Consider continuous maintenance expenses, which might consist of repair work, upgrades, and maintenance, specifically for used containers.

What is the average cost of a used shipping container?
The typical cost of a used shipping container can vary in between 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 4,500, depending on the size and condition of the container.

4. The length of time can a shipping container last?
A properly maintained shipping container can last 10 to 30 years, depending upon its condition and use.
5. Exist any covert expenses when purchasing a shipping container?
Yes, prospective hidden costs may consist of transport charges, insurance coverage, modifications, and maintenance. It's vital to consider all these expenditures before purchasing.
